WebAt a glance. Remedial programs address learning gaps by reteaching basic skills. They focus on core areas, like reading and math. Remedial programs are open to all students, including those with disabilities. Remedial programs are designed to close the gap between what students know and what they’re expected to know. Disciplinary literacy focuses on reading and writing skills specific to a subject area. Students get the opportunity to use their skills to read and write like a mathematician, scientist, or historian. Make sure that children understand that … WebYou can use this technique to teach sight words to one or more kids at a time. Kids each have a piece of paper with three boxes on it, labeled “Read,” “Build,” and “Write.”. They also have cards with sight words, magnetic letters (or tiles), and a marker. Have kids read the sight word that’s in the “Read” box together with you. smart heater test

WebReading fluency is the ability to read text not just accurately, but also quickly and effortlessly. Fluency is characterized by appropriate intonation and expression during oral … WebFor developing reading skills, the strategies of “prior listening to the paragraph”, “repetitive reading” and “word repetition” were used. WebFirst, if students need to put effort into reading individual words, they tend to lose comprehension. Second, students with poor fluency often experience reading as laborious and difficult, so they lose motivation to read. Lack of motivation to read results in less practice, further compounding the difficulties of struggling readers.
